**About The Role:**
As a CBRE Real Estate Manager, you will lead the team responsible for all operational and financial activities of a single property or small portfolio of properties.
This job is within the Property Management job function. They are responsible for operating buildings on behalf of a client or group.
**What You'll Do:**
+ Provide formal supervision to employees. Monitor the training and development of staff. Conduct performance evaluations and coaching. Coordinate the recruiting and hiring of new employees.
+ Coordinate and manage the team's daily activities. Establish work schedules, assign tasks, and cross-train staff. Set and track staff and department deadlines. Mentor and coach as needed.
+ Respond to escalated tenant needs and issues.
+ Act as primary contact with property owners, serving as owner representative to ensure that objectives are being met. Prepare and deliver timely, accurate and complete reports.
+ Develop and control annual budgets for operating and capital expenses. Forecast management plans and prepare monthly performance reports, explaining variances.
+ Help create programs that will assist the property with emergency recoveries.
+ Prepare all required legal notices for approval.
+ Review tenant rent and common area maintenance recovery charges to ensure payment is on time.
+ Lead by example and model behaviors that are consistent with CBRE RISE values. Influence parties of shared interests to reach an agreement.
+ Apply knowledge of own subject area and how it integrates with others to achieve team and departmental objectives.
+ Identify, troubleshoot, and resolve day-to-day and moderately complex issues which may or may not be evident in existing systems and processes.
